Job Description - Neighbourhood Housing Officer

We have an exciting opportunity to recruit an experienced Neighbourhood Housing Officer in Liverpool on a temp to perm basis after a minimum of 12 weeks, paying up to £23 per hour. This is a hybrid role with mileage reimbursement.

The successful candidate will be a key contact for customers and colleagues in your area, and will be responsible for delivering a range of housing & tenancy management services across a designated patch, including managing your own caseload of low/medium level ASB/tenancy breaches. You will require a driving licence with access to your own vehicle and valid business insurance.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Carrying out a range of visits including viewings, new tenancy visits and reviews, tenancy audits, exchange inspections and attending evictions
  • Dealing with abandonments, relationship breakdowns, assignments, unauthorised occupations including subletting, tenancy fraud and failures to allow access
  • Managing your own caseload of ASB & tenancy breach cases including hate crime, domestic violence and safeguarding
  • Identifying customers at risk of tenancy failure, undertaking assessment of needs and implementing positive interventions & signposting to external services to support tenancy sustainment
  • Represent the group at meetings where appropriate and establish strong working relationships with key external partners and stakeholders
  • Prepare and serve notices for breaches of tenancy conditions
  • Respond to enquiries and complaints from customers and local MPs within agreed timescales

What you'll need to succeed

  • Proven experience delivering a housing & tenancy management service with a knowledge & understanding of housing legislation and sector best practice
  • Experience of managing nuisance and ASB cases
  • Strong communication & interpersonal skills with the ability to manage professional relationships with tenants including challenging non-compliance and low to medium support needs
  • Driving licence with access to own vehicle
